About the Cairn Terrier

The Cairn Terrier is an alert, cheerful, busy little Scottish ratter — Toto from The Wizard of Oz, the 'small dog with big heart'. Originally from Scotland, this small terrier breed typically weighs 14 lbs and lives 13–15 years. Breeders describe them as alert, cheerful, busy.

About the Yorkipoo

The Yorkipoo is a confident, energetic, affectionate Yorkshire × Poodle hybrid — pocket-sized hypoallergenic spitfire. Originally from USA, this toy miscellaneous breed typically weighs 3–14 lbs and lives 10–15 years. Breeders describe them as confident, energetic, affectionate.

Cairn Terrier health

Common health concerns reported in this breed:

  • Patellar luxation
  • Eye disorders
  • Hypothyroidism

Yorkipoo health

Common health concerns reported in this breed:

  • Patellar luxation
  • Tracheal collapse
  • Dental issues
